I have a long haired cat and summers in where I live is pretty hot. Is it necessary or good for her if I got her groomed? Or is it bad?

No, it is not necessary to shave her. The coats are specially designed to keep them cool in the summer and warm in the winter and it offers protection in both instances. You can refer to this article for more information. https://www.vettedpetcare.com/vetted-blog/should-i-shave-my-cat-for-summer/
